- The distance between Crotone, Calabria, Italy and Stanley, Falkland Islands is approximately 12,414 km or 7,714 mi.
- To reach Crotone, Calabria in this distance one would set out from Stanley bearing 53.8°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Crotone, Calabria bearing 40.1° or NE .
- Crotone, Calabria has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Stanley has a tundra climate (ET).
- The average annual temperature is 10.7 °C (19.2°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.9 °C (16°F) more in Crotone, Calabria.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 76.6 mm (3 in) more which is equivalent to 76.6 l/m² (1.88 US gal/ft²) or 766,000 l/ha (81,890 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/8 as much.
- There are 786 more hours of sunlight per year in Crotone, Calabria. In whichever way circa 2h 08' more per day or about 1 1/2 as many.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.3° higher in Crotone, Calabria than in Stanley.
- Relative humidity levels are 13.5%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 7.6°C (13.8°F) higher.
